What is an interiorscaper or plantscaper?

An interiorscaper (or plantscaper) is a professional who designs, installs, and maintains indoor plant environments. What are moss walls, and do you offer them?

Yes. Our custom moss wall designs are a popular low-maintenance option that adds natural texture and beauty to interiors. Moss walls also improve acoustics and can be created in various shapes, colors, and sizes with framed or frameless designs.

What is included in your guaranteed maintenance program?

We offer two types of maintenance:
Guaranteed maintenance includes full plant care and the replacement of any unhealthy plant at no extra charge.

Standard maintenance includes care, but plant replacements are paid for by the client.
Both options are available to suit your budget and space needs
